Output 1f4c193c21fe87f4268dde30c266b1df66d28fe9e6b18c2faeecfa222a1a3b97:30

value
21840003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 556755fb614b1ee0bc207b93473a579bf5f1bbd7 OP_EQUALVERIFY OP_CHECKSIG
address
18naED32DfAeHNPNcCn96ShUUACmvhzJqP
transaction
1f4c193c21fe87f4268dde30c266b1df66d28fe9e6b18c2faeecfa222a1a3b97
spent
true